Baby Lock Aspire
is the follow-up model to the baby lock desire3. However, it is not just a compact all-rounder and effortlessly masters the entire repertoire of overlock, cover stitch and combined stitches. The Aspire comes with a whole range of additional amenities. For example, it is equipped with the latest baby lock threading system for all loopers, has a larger working area and a side-mounted Presser Foot Lift. It also includes a Knee Lever and a newly developed waste bin.
Extra Space – Around the Needle Bar and Throat Space, the Aspire scores points with its comfortable amount of space. This not only makes threading easier. The extra space also allows all the accessories for our combined machines to be used on the Aspire.
Innovative threading system – The Aspire is equipped with the ExtraordinAir system, allowing you to effortlessly thread both the Overlock and Chain Looper at an impressive speed with just a button press. Additionally, the Aspire features optimised thread paths and guides. A streamlined guide for the needle threads, along with an enhanced thread path for the Chain Looper, ensures that even extra thick textured threads or other heavier decorative threads can be threaded with ease.
Unequalled seam variety with up to 8 threads – Rolled hem, flatlock seam or cover stitch: with a maximum of 5 threads, Aspire enables a very wide range of decorative effects or seam combinations.

Precise Differential Feed – Rolled Hem, Flatlock, or Cover Stitch:
The Aspire‘s basic configuration, featuring a maximum of five threads, allows for a wide range of stitch combinations and decorative effects. Additionally, the optional Spool Holder enables sewing with up to eight threads.
Adjustable seam width/stitch width – When the stitch width dial is adjusted, the stitch finger and the upper blade move together. Thanks to this special technology, the seam width can be adjusted very easily. The actual seam width changes and not just the cutting width as is the case with conventional machines. Overcuts and undercuts are prevented and there is no need to adjust the amount of looper thread. The stitch becomes wider or narrower without the need for annoying and time-consuming adjustment.
Rolled hem and stitch length adjustment – Clearly arranged and accessible at all times, the stitch length can be set with just one dial. The stitch length can be varied from 0.75 to 4 to suit the project. The setting values are on a simple scale. At the same time, you can easily switch to the rolled hem function without having to carry out any additional steps. In the rolled hem setting, the stitch finger is in a lowered position. This enables a very narrow seam.
Foot lift height – The Aspire has an extra high, two-stage foot lift of up to 8 mm. This means that even thicker layers of fabric fit between the foot and the feed dog.
Automatic thread feed (ATD system) – The Aspire leaves nothing to be desired in terms of user-friendliness and fabric processing. Thanks to the ATD system, a pioneering baby lock invention, a flawless seam is always achieved – irrespective of the type of fabric or thread and without any manual readjustment! The tedious search for the right thread tension is a thing of the past with baby lock sewing machines.
Subsidiary Looper – For two thread seams, the subsidiary looper of the Aspire can be activated very easily. It is firmly attached to the upper looper, so cannot be misplaced or lost.
Setting the foot pressure – The foot pressure regulator on the Aspire allows you to individually adjust the pressure to the type of fabric. Whether fine, firm or heavy fabric – the presser foot pressure can be adjusted accordingly at any time. With the help of the easy-to-read scale, you can recognize and change the required basic and foot pressure setting.
Knee lever and foot catcher – A Knee Lever is included with the Aspire.
Thanks to the Knee Lever, the Presser Foot can be raised or lowered with the knee. This means you always have both hands free to guide the fabric safely.
The Aspire comes with the latest generation of the
baby lock Trim Catcher. The Needle Collection Tray is directly integrated into the Trim Catcher and the Catcher is connected direct to the machine. The highlight: The Trim Catcher can remain on the machine when threading the loopers and all adjustment dials are accessible at all times.
Practical accessory compartment – You can store important utensils in the practical accessory compartment located under the spool holder. The scope of delivery includes:
Vertical needle system – While most machines use angled needles, which can push and damage the fabric, the needles on baby lock sewing machines are inserted vertically, piercing directly into the fabric. This exclusive function gives better needle penetration for heavier fabrics. It also gives you greater stitch reliability and strength when sewing.
Even more sewing comfort – All baby lock sewing machines are extremely user-friendly and comfortable to use. The above-mentioned features are complemented by a range of additional amenities. For example, all machines have long-lasting and powerful LED lighting, a high level of stitch safety, a needle catch tray and a stable telescopic thread guide. The short blade/needle distance of the Aspire supports clean seam formation.
Safety and care – Wherever sewing takes place, fibers fly. Regular cleaning is essential due to the sewing dust. This prevents large amounts of lint from piling up under the stitch plate and affecting sewing. The side cover on the Aspire can be opened, which makes cleaning much easier.
The Aspire also sews with the foot raised or the covers open.
